The term “alien” means any person not a citizen or national of the United States.
—United States Code, Title 8, §1101(a)(3)

An illegal alien…is any alien (1) whose most recent entry into the United States was without inspection, or (2) whose most recent admission to the United States was as a nonimmigrant and—(A) whose period of authorized stay as a nonimmigrant expired, or (B) whose unlawful status was known to the Government, before the date of the commission of the crime for which the alien is convicted.
—United States Code, Title 8, §1365(b)

Career

Homan is from northern New York state. He holds an associate degree in criminal justice from   Jefferson Community College   and a bachelor's degree from   SUNY Polytechnic Institute . [3]   He served as a police officer in West Carthage, New York before joining what was then called the U.S.   Immigration and Naturalization Service   in 1986. He served as a   border patrol   agent, an investigator, and a supervisor before being named to the executive associate director position in 2013. [4]   In 2015, he was given a   Presidential Rank Award   as a Distinguished Executive. A   Washington Post   article at the time stated, "Thomas Homan deports people. And he's really good at it."
